as requested by Jacques I post the first version of a script which
creates bering-CDs "automatically". It does all the steps
mentioned in the user's guide.

it needs the following the files as input:
../download/Bering_1.0-rc2_img_bering_1680.bin
../download/Bering_1.0-rc2_modules_2.4.18.tar.gz
../download/syslinux-1.67.tar.gz

in addition You can place "unpacked" modified files in the 
directory ../config/<pkgname>.  For example You can
put a modified version /etc/hosts in ../config/etc/etc/hosts and 
this will overwrite the original file.

The script contains lists of the installed pkgs, modules etc. at the top of the file.
They will be used to install the needed files and generate the right *.cfg entries.
Eg. 
img_pkgs="root etc local modules keyboard ppp pppoe dhcpd \
    dnscache shorwall log weblet" 
other_pkgs="daemontl ez-ipupd libm libz sshkey ssh sshd sftp \
    openssl mawk ipsec509"

May be in a next version of the script I will put this configuration info
in a separate file to produce different CDs with one script.

Other topic for the next version is an automatic ipsec setup.
